Output eb27665644b46eb6cc9b3dd902a182bb49cb1a89f26b6703abf82ea2c8637334:0

value
390264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72745b7afd87b58b96bc13b3222d86b737ddf648 OP_EQUAL
address
3C8CM4aZFD7vyeMcqhKmUX9qverfDD7BMm
transaction
eb27665644b46eb6cc9b3dd902a182bb49cb1a89f26b6703abf82ea2c8637334
spent
true